Transaction 61076338b6a39bcb2a3d3f1d4a7df94663ea600825402eda130528a4a4d49381
1 Input
1 Output
-
61076338b6a39bcb2a3d3f1d4a7df94663ea600825402eda130528a4a4d49381:0
- value
- 195183022
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1ba82b5c34c136e87b7fe5e7b1ad386d35e7c9e3 OP_EQUAL
- address
- 34DFdLTNu7ujoxcokt8DCgm7LXhrNq2f8L